Summary

NORFOLK IRON & METAL CO has accumulated 21 OSHA violations across 6 inspections over 52 years of recorded history, with $18,520 in total assessed penalties.

The most recent federal enforcement activity was recorded 14 years ago.

Federal records were found in 1 of 16 sources. Sources without matching records returned empty for this establishment.

Safety self-report (OSHA 300A)

Recordable injury rates the employer filed with OSHA’s Injury Tracking Application. DART covers cases with days away, restricted, or transferred; TRIR is the total recordable case rate.

DART rate
0.0
vs industry
−2.5
TRIR
0.0
vs industry
−3.3

Reported for 86 average annual employees at this establishment.

Source: OSHA ITA Form 300A (employer self-reported). Rates are per 100 full-time equivalent workers. Establishments below the ~10-FTE threshold are not required to report.
